SEO tips for websites and online stores
In today's digital landscape a strong online presence is essential for every company. Whether you have a website or an online store, search engine optimisation (SEO) plays a crucial role in driving organic traffic to your site and increasing your visibility on search engine results pages (SERPs). Here are some important SEO tips tailored specifically for websites and online stores:
Keyword research and optimisation
Carry out thorough keyword research to identify the terms and phrases your target audience is searching for. Use those keywords strategically in your site's content, meta tags, headings and, in an online store, product descriptions. Use tools such as Google Keyword Planner, SEMrush or Ahrefs to find relevant keywords with high search volume and low competition.
Optimising page titles and meta descriptions
Create engaging and descriptive page titles and meta descriptions that accurately reflect the content of your site or product pages. Include the primary keywords naturally while keeping them readable and relevant. Meta tags act as a preview of your page in the SERP, affecting click-through rate and user engagement.
Mobile optimisation
With the prevalence of mobile browsing, it is essential to optimise your site for mobile devices. Ensure responsive design, fast loading times and mobile-friendly navigation to provide a smooth experience on every device. Google prioritises mobile-friendly sites in its rankings, which makes mobile optimisation an important aspect of SEO.
Creating quality content
Create high-quality, informative and engaging content that meets the needs and interests of your target audience. For websites, focus on presenting your brand story, unique value propositions and core offerings. For online stores, provide detailed product descriptions, customer reviews and informative blog posts related to your field or niche. Fresh, relevant content not only attracts visitors but also encourages repeat visits and builds brand authority.
Optimised images and alt text
Optimise the images on your home page and product pages by using descriptive file names and alt tags that contain relevant keywords. This practice not only improves accessibility for visually impaired users but also gives search engines additional context about your content. Compress images to reduce page loading time without sacrificing quality, further improving the user experience and SEO performance.
Internal linking structure
Implement a logical and hierarchical internal linking structure to ease navigation and distribute link value across the site. Link relevant pages together using descriptive anchor text to guide users and search engine crawlers to valuable content. Internal linking not only increases user engagement but also improves crawling and indexing, which leads to better SEO performance.
Optimising the user experience
Prioritise the user experience (UX) by optimising the site's layout, navigation and usability. Streamline the purchase process in online stores, minimise form fields and eliminate any friction points that might discourage users from taking the desired actions. A positive user experience not only encourages longer time on site and a lower bounce rate but also signals to search engines that your site offers valuable and relevant content.
